Now, don’t get too excited about those numbers—there’s a catch. New players hit a hard ceiling at €500 per day and €10,000 per month, unless you grind your way up the VIP ladder.
Withdrawal Times
Here’s the truth: not all withdrawal methods are created equal. E-wallets like Skrill, Neteller, and MiFinity move your money the fastest, usually in 1-2 days.
Visa and Mastercard lag slightly behind, clocking in at 1-3 days. Bank transfers? Brace yourself—they can stretch up to 3-5 days before you see your cash. The finance crew only works Monday to Friday, 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M (GMT+3), so if you request a withdrawal on the weekend, expect radio silence until Monday.

Security and Fairness

WinLegends runs under a Curaçao gaming license, and yes, they use SSL encryption to keep your info locked down. You’ll have to go through the usual ID checks, and they actually offer some tools for responsible gaming—not just empty promises.
Player Security
SSL encryption guards your personal and financial details every time you play or cash out. The Curaçao Gaming Authority keeps them in line with basic security standards, so you’re not gambling with your data—just your money.
They’ll ask for KYC documents before you withdraw. Get your passport or driver’s license ready, plus proof of address. It’s a pain, but it does keep out the fraudsters and random hackers.
